Kenya has waived entry fees for passport holders from South Africa and six other countries, following widespread criticism of the recently introduced $30 fee. The move aims to boost tourism and attract business travellers. By Barry EICHENGREEN For precisely three years, the economics profession has been collectively fixated on inflation. February 2021, exactly 36 months ago, was the last time consumer-price-index inflation in the United States (all items, 12-month percentage change) was at or below the Federal Reserve’s 2% target. Access Bank has provided funding support to three women entrepreneurs within the agribusiness sector. Each of the beneficiaries received a seed capital of GH¢100,000.00 through the “Access W” initiative, specifically Womenpreneur Pitch-A-Thon programme to upscale their business and consequently increase their access to capital. A court in southern Russia sentenced a Ukrainian woman to a decade in prison for spying, state-run news agencies reported on Thursday, February 8, 2024. Russian courts have handed down a string of heavy sentences, including Russian citizens against people accused of working with Ukraine during the Kremlin’s two-year military offensive against that country.
